Job Description

JOB SUMMARY

The Phlebotomist at North Mississippi Health Services plays a critical role in the collection and transportation of lab specimens. This role ensures the accurate and efficient transport of lab-related supplies, equipment, and specimens while adhering to regulatory guidelines and safety standards. The phlebotomist is responsible for proper specimen handling, processing, and conducting venipunctures, finger sticks, and other procedures on various patient populations.

JOB FUNCTIONS
Distribution and Transportation
  • Accurately and efficiently transports lab-related supplies, equipment and specimens.
  • Transport specimens in compliance with regulatory guidelines.
  • Responsible for maintenance and appearance of assigned specimen processing vehicles.
  • Abides all laws and regulations while driving assigned vehicle.
Specimen Handling & Processing
  • Properly identifies patients and collects specimens in compliance with regulatory guidelines.
  • Processes specimens and accurately applies appropriate barcode labels prior to delivery to specific lab departments for testing.
  • Performs venipunctures, finger sticks, heel sticks, assists physician with bone marrow collection, point of care glucose and iSTAT testing in compliance with regulatory guidelines on all applicable patient populations at facility and area nursing homes.
Communication
  • Accurately and efficiently address/respond to inquiries concerning specimen processing. Customer Service.
  • Answer telephone in an polite and efficient manner.
Employee Relations
  • Works as part of a team with all Pathology and NMHS employees.
Reporting/Recordkeeping
  • Accurately reports point of care testing results in timely manner.
  • Accurately performs point of care quality control.
  • Accurately documents all necessary information on patient specimen tubes/containers and in Laboratory Information System (LIS).
  • Assist with maintaining inventory related to specimen processing.
Regulation
  • Adheres to NMHS/NMMC Policies/Procedures/Guidelines.
  • Complies with applicable Local/State/Federal policies/procedures/guideline/regulations/laws/statues.
  • Adheres to OSHA, CLIA, CAP & CLSI standards.
